The writings of author Devin L. Walker

A human rights organizer and public speaker, the author has penned two books that address important issues of our time.

DEVIN L. WALKER is a lifelong member of the African Methodist Episcopal (AME) Zion Church and has been a Pan-African organizer for close to twenty years.

He is also a founding member of the People Before Profit Community Healthcare Project (www.PeopleBeforeProfit.org), which is an alternative healthcare project modeled after and inspired by the Cuban healthcare system. This project was created to improve the health of residents in the historical Deanwood community of Northeast, Washington, DC through effective education and organization.

Professionally, Devin is part founder and co-owner of the National Equal Opportunity Institute, a technical resource center for Equal Opportunity and Civil Rights. He has over 16 years of experience as a Civil Rights coach, investigator and dispute resolution officer.

His book, "The Way of the Gentiles", draws from the Holy Bible, historical and geographical documents, religious theory and political ideology to explain the true identity of the Gentiles and the lost sheep of Israel along with biblical prophecy concerning their role in modern world events. Written in 2002, "An Appeal to the African Church in America: Beware of False Profit$" documents the development of greed since the birth of Jesus and charts the church’s role in this process. It describes the ongoing state of African descendents around the world and puts forth ways to correct and resolve the identified issues.
